o problema geralmente ocorre cerca de uma vez por dia, aparentemente ao acaso, mas ocasionalmente duas vezes e ocasionalmente zero vezes.
dispositivos conectados são: uma nova impressora STAR com sua própria fonte de alimentação, conectada usando um cabo paralelo ao USB, e um scanner de código de barras com baixo custo.
desde que esse problema começou, adicionei os parâmetros de kernel a seguir a /etc/default/grub
, embora o problema continue:
GRUB_CMDLINE_LINUX_DEFAULT="quiet usbcore.autosuspend=-1 acpi=force apm=power_off irqpoll"
o computador em uso é um thinkpad X200 executando o mais recente debian. hibernar e suspender são desativados em um nível de sistema operacional. Eu tentei alterar as duas opções relacionadas USB no BIOS, mas elas não parecem fazer a diferença.
quando o erro ocorre, o computador não será desligado corretamente e trava em um cursor piscando em uma tela em branco. o computador desliga completamente normalmente se estiver desligado antes que o erro ocorra.
Eu não testei uma cópia do sistema operacional em outro hardware, ou o computador com um sistema operacional diferente.
observe que as portas USB com falha são um problema maior para mim do que o desligamento com falha.
os dispositivos USB continuam funcionando normalmente depois de uma reinicialização, o que sugere um problema baseado em software para mim e espero que seja uma solução fácil.
update : o erro ocorreu pela última vez às 11:53 e 150 linhas do arquivo /var/log/messages
podem ser encontradas aqui: link
Tags usb shutdown kernel-modules linux